The core is more than just abs—it includes the transverse abdominis, obliques, lower back, and pelvic floor. A strong core improves posture, digestion, and circulation, all of which play indirect but vital roles in thyroid hormone regulation. Poor posture can compress the neck and restrict blood flow to the thyroid gland, while sluggish digestion may impair nutrient absorption necessary for thyroid hormone production.
Regular movement also supports lymphatic circulation, which helps clear metabolic waste and reduces inflammation—common concerns for individuals with hypothyroidism or autoimmune thyroid conditions like Hashimoto’s.
This full-session plan is divided into four 15-minute blocks: warm-up, core activation, progressive challenge, and cool-down. Each segment builds on the last, ensuring you stay engaged, avoid injury, and maximize results. Perform this routine 3–4 times per week for best outcomes.
